Freeman to Hold Stop the Bleed Training Thursday

The only thing more tragic than a death is a death that could have been prevented. Whether a car accident, fall or cut, the right skills for addressing a bleeding wound can make a big difference in the outcome for a victim.

Anyone can help save a life by learning how to STOP THE BLEED® in this free class.

Thursday is National Stop the Bleed Day, and May is National Stop the Bleed month. Freeman Health System Professional Development  is honoring the day with two training sessions.

What:                         Stop the Bleed Training

When:                         8:00 am – 9:00 am or 12:00 pm to 1:00 pm, Thursday, May 19

Where:                        Freeman East, 932 E. 34th Street, Joplin

Freeman Stop the Bleed instructors will provide free courses to the public Thursday, May 19. Space is still available in the classes which take place from 8:00 am to 9:00 am or from noon to 1:00 pm. No medical experience or training is necessary.

Leaders from the American College of Surgeons (ACS) and the ACS Committee on Trauma (ACS COT) support the campaign with a goal of training 200 million people worldwide to learn three quick actions to control serious bleeding: apply pressure with hands, apply dressing and press, and apply a tourniquet.
